City of Fairview Heights City Council met July 5.

Here is the minutes provided by the Council:

The regular meeting of the Fairview Heights City Council was called to order at 7:00 p.m. by Mayor Mark T. Kupsky in the Municipal Complex, 10025 Bunkum Road, Fairview Heights, IL with the Invocation by City Clerk Karen J. Kaufhold and the Pledge of Allegiance by Mayor Kupsky.

Roll Call:

Roll call of Aldermen present: Roger Lowry, Ryan Vickers, Denise Williams, Bill Poletti, Frank Menn, Joshua Frawley, Pat Baeske, Brenda Wagner, Harry Zimmerman and Pat Peck. Mayor Mark T. Kupsky, City Clerk Karen J. Kaufhold and Attorney Katherine Porter were also present.

Public Participation:

None.

Consent Agenda:

Alderman Williams moved to approve the June 20, 2017 City Council Minutes, the Executive Session Minutes and Finance Director's Report. Seconded by Alderman Poletti.

Roll call on the motion showed Aldermen Lowry, Vickers, Williams, Poletti, Menn, Frawley, Baeske, Wagner, Zimmerman and Peck voting "Yea." Motion passed on 10 yeas and no nays.

Committee Reports:

Mayor Kupsky announced the Operations Committee meeting will begin immediately following the City Council meeting.

Communications from the Mayor:

Mayor Kupsky stated he hoped that everyone had a safe holiday, Mayor requested a moment of silence for Cathy Garner's mother who recently passed away; Mayor stated that the Dog Park in Moody Park opened last Friday.

Communications from Elected Officials:

None

Unifinished Business:

None.

New Business:

Proposed Ordinance No. 17-17, an Ordinance amending Ordinance No. 1646-2014 and Ordinance No. 1647-2014 regarding time to proceed with the development of Labors Local #100 Business Office Within the Planned Professional Office District. Motion made by Alderman Poletti. Seconded by Alderman Peck. Proposed Ordinance No. 17-17 was read for the first time.

Alderman Poletti moved to advance Proposed Ordinance No. 17-17 to the second reading. Seconded by Alderman Lowry. Motion carried. Proposed Ordinance No. 17'17 was read for the Second time.

Roll call on Proposed Ordinance No. 17-17 showed Aldermen Lowry, Vickers, Williams, Poletti, Menn, Frawley, Baeske, Wagner, Zimmerman and Peck voting “Yea.” Proposed Ordinance No. 17-'17 passed on 10 yeas and no nays.

Proposed Ordinance No. 17-17 now becomes Ordinance No.1789-2017.

Proposed Ordinance No. 18-17, an Ordinance granting variance allowing the placement of a five foot high fence in the required front setback area within the "R-4" Single-Family Dwelling District, located at 112 North Bend Drive. Motion made by Alderman Poletti.

Seconded by Alderman Wagner. Proposed Ordinance No. 18-17 was read for the first time.

Alderman Poletti moved to advance Proposed Ordinance No. 18-17 to the second reading. Seconded by Alderman Wagner. Motion carried. Proposed Ordinance No. 18'17 was read for the Second time.

Proposed Ordinance No. 18-17 was passed by a voice vote.

Proposed Ordinance No. 18-17 now becomes Ordinance No. 1790-2017.

Proposed Resolution No. 48-17, a Resolution authorizing the City to purchase real estate property, Parcel Number 03-19.0-205-037 from the St. Clair County Tax Trustee for the purchase price of $789.25. Motion made by Alderman Wagner. Seconded by Alderman Baeske.

Roll call on Proposed Resolution No. 49-17 showed Aldermen Lowry, Vickers, Williams, Poletti, Menn, Frawley, Baeske, Wagner, Zimmerman and Peck voting “Yea.” Proposed Resolution No. 48-17 passed on 10 yeas and no nays.

Proposed Resolution No. 48-17 now becomes Resolution No. 4128-2017.

Proposed Resolution No. 49-17, a Resolution approving Batha First Addition, a minor subdivision, located in part of the Northeast 4 of Section 29, T. 2 N. R. 8 W., of the 3rd p.m., St. Clair County, Illinois. Motion made by Alderman Zimmerman. Seconded by Alderman Lowry.

Proposed Resolution No. 49-17 was passed by a voice vote.

Proposed Resolution No. 49-17 now becomes Resolution No. 4129-2017.

New Business - continued

Proposed Resolution No. 50-17, a Resolution amending Resolution No. 3174-2005, a Special Use Permit for Fountain Place Addition, a Planned Residential Community, within the "PD" Planned Development District, located on approximately 173 acres, south of Milburn School Road west of Old Collinsville Road. Motion made by Alderman Wagner. Seconded by Alderman Baeske.

Proposed Resolution No. 50-17 was passed by a voice vote.

Proposed Resolution No. 50-17 now becomes Resolution No. 4130-2017.

Alderman Peck moved to appoint Terry Fowler to the Zoning Board of Appeals to fill the unexpired term of Amy Bramstedt, term to expire January 17, 2021. Seconded by Alderman Lowry. Motion carried.

Alderman Poletti moved to reappoint Pat Wesemann to the Planning Commission, term to expire June 1, 2020. Seconded by Alderman Baeske. Motion carried.

Alderman Lowry moved to adjourn. Seconded by Alderman Poletti. Motion carried.

Meeting adjourned at 7:17 p.m.
